The EQDRIVE KIT is designed for motorization of the mount with a load capacity of 40 kg and more. This kit will turn your the mount into a computerized complex with GOTO. The Telescope Control System (TCS) EQDrive Standard 5 automates the work of the equatorial, German and Fork mounts. The TCS use Stepless(Vector) Algorithm and works with practically any mount operated by a stepper motor. It supports a wide range of Gear Ratio and Speed of axes, Soft acceleration and deceleration, allowing users to operate their telescope mount through Astronomical programs and SynScan hand controller.

- Power supply: 10 – 28V 5A (recommended 24V)
- Motor type: Bipolar stepper
- Driver Voltage: Equal to Input Voltage.
- Motor coil current: Adjustable 0.1 – 2.0A
- Smooth acceleration and deceleration: Adjustable 0 – 10s.
- Correction of non linearity of the motor: Yes
- Axis gear ratio: Unlimited (Recommended 1: 1 – 1: 2000)
- Case: Aluminium 100mm x 74mm x 29mm (L x W x H)
- Weight: 190 grams
Motor specifications:
- Angle step – 0.9
- Winding current – 2.8 A
- Coil resistance 0.7 ohm
- Moment of retention – 5.5 kg. Cm
- Shaft diameter – 6.35 mm
- Weight – 0.45 Kg.
- Dimensions – 56.4 x 56.4 x 41 mm (NEMA23).
- EQDrive Standard 5 unit – 1 pc.
- Connection cable – 2 pcs. (Length 1.5 m)
- Stepper Motors – 2 pcs.

I’m very happy and impressed with this unit. I replaced the old FS2 control unit on my mount and it performs very well. I have used the EQDirFi – Skywatcher wifi adapter and it works well with this. My mount is rated for 100 lbs and the EQDrive unit and supplied steppers handle it with no problem.
